Side-by-side financial comparison of Drilling Tools International Corp (DTI) and INSEEGO CORP. (INSG).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

INSEEGO CORP.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($48.4M vs $38.5M, roughly 1.3× Drilling Tools International Corp). Drilling Tools International Corp runs the higher net margin — 3.2% vs 1.0%, a 2.2%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, INSEEGO CORP.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(0.6% vs -3.4%). INSEEGO CORP.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($11.6M vs $1.3M). Over the past eight quarters, INSEEGO CORP.'s revenue compounded faster (13.6% CAGR vs 2.1%).

Drilling Tools International Corp is a leading provider of specialized drilling tools, rental equipment, and related support services for the global oil and gas exploration and production sector. It primarily serves onshore and offshore drilling operators, oilfield service companies, and energy exploration firms across North America and key international energy markets, delivering durable, high-performance solutions that boost drilling efficiency and operational safety.

Inseego Corp designs, manufactures and delivers advanced 5G and IoT solutions including mobile hotspots, edge computing devices, and cloud-based device management platforms. It primarily serves telecom operators, enterprise clients, and public sector customers across global markets.
